R. Venkataraman war ein indischer Politiker und von 1987 bis 1992 Präsident der Republik Indien.

Ursprünglich Rechtsanwalt und Richter wurde Venkataraman 1980 Finanzminister, später dann Verteidigungsminister unter Indira Gandhi. Er wurde 1984 zum Vizepräsidenten Indiens und wurde am 13. Juli 1987 zum achten Staatspräsidenten Indiens gewählt. Wikipedia  

✵ 4. Dezember 1910 – 27. Januar 2009

“I am deeply shocked to learn of the physical assault on you; Thank god you have not been injured. Such are the hazards of waging peace.”

R. Venkataraman

He went to receive Rajiv Gandhi at the Airport breaking protocol as the latter had been attacked by a soldier at the Airport parade in Colombo.
Quelle: Commissions and Omissions by Indian Presidents and Their Conflicts with the Prime Ministers Under the Constitution: 1977-2001, P.140.

“Outside support has always been a danger for the smooth working of the governments. If the President assertively persuades the parties concerned extending outside support to join the government, then such type of most unfortunate situations could have been avoided. If Rajiv Gandhi’s party had joined this government, this crisis would not have occurred.”

R. Venkataraman

When Congress Party withdrew outside support to Chandra Shekar who had to resign having lost majority in the House
Quelle: Commissions and Omissions by Indian Presidents and Their Conflicts with the Prime Ministers Under the Constitution: 1977-2001, p. 170.
